Macho Madness

Watch Macho Madness Online

Available Now [ FREE ]
Select your Language : US flag ES flag IT flag FR flag DE flag
Watch movie online - EN

Related movies

AEW Women's Eliminat...

AEW Women's Eliminat...

View
The Wrestler

The Wrestler

View
WWE Backlash: France

WWE Backlash: France

View
AEW: Dynamite Awards

AEW: Dynamite Awards

View
The Naked Man

The Naked Man

View
WWE SummerSlam 2010

WWE SummerSlam 2010

View
The Legend of Baron ...

The Legend of Baron ...

View
Harimau Malaya: The ...

Harimau Malaya: The ...

View
Squeeze

Squeeze

View
Lose Your Mask, Lose...

Lose Your Mask, Lose...

View
NJPW Dominion 6.11 i...

NJPW Dominion 6.11 i...

View
Santo vs. Capulina

Santo vs. Capulina

View
The Treasure of Moct...

The Treasure of Moct...

View
AEW Full Gear: The B...

AEW Full Gear: The B...

View
MLW Saturday Night S...

MLW Saturday Night S...

View
Life After Hockey

Life After Hockey

View
WWE Battleground 201...

WWE Battleground 201...

View
Night and the City

Night and the City

View
Non-Stop

Non-Stop

View
In Hell

In Hell

View